Latest from People
Latest from People
March 26, 2025
March 14, 2025
Feb. 27, 2025
Jan. 24, 2025
Jan. 9, 2025
Jan. 9, 2025
Dec. 20, 2024
Dec. 5, 2024
If you are a big believer in wind and have a hankering to invest in wind technology companies, this quick Motley Fool analysis of the major players may be of interest.